Type
ORACLE
Validation date
2024-08-01 06:42: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01851,
    "usd": 0.02002
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015AC5370DB44C7063C6F90AE7367075F1AA69E9D589DFBB420250C49FEF6B0E77

Previous signature

9DCD51847665597FDA3F4ADAD5B3FD8193849257181AF1276C21DE269F3F04CC6344CC91DFBF734DCDA7D05F90FDEC89FF511E12A42DC9EE47ACFE127669D705

Origin signature

3045022100C360B90DB0EEF398CD75B4994684C7CD7B41FA49AAF316A4CEC30494F2C7FA050220612C4AFED864A630104945FD38E91E2E93EBD4845B856588FAE16EC72D2AE0D9

Proof of work

01020451684966573439C38DA99334546FBBDE4A6D96A50B4A4ECBB6572CDBED023F079607407E254421D1779525D11C60D55684F0B403B93B95823554E29D1E2CDB16

Proof of integrity

004A18C81FE3DCEDAA0E13B65A849D300D8CA7CC390B826D58FF9AFE502CB75984

Coordinator signature

1B99209F61A6ADD2A93A3BC7A5AF7D1D5C93DD77AF7627D6CBFEE85CF1B7553631F75339AEF990140EE7EB8A0922D930347EEBB0CDD2E75F58293C9F7568F807

Validator #1 public key

000177BA744AC778DC2D51A1B7C622E7AC4BD1E1AA8DA2D0FCE71BAAB7DAD0E020E0

Validator #1 signature

BEC99B7304F9C50E83C0E81A99050D6226433CDBA95141316A07C46CE540BAEF3FD6E0E1279669C7707DC65C26EEBB9A1BCAF74DDF2CF50AB2D586B67310DD06

Validator #2 public key

0001B0A94804BF8ECC9897075C6207FF63EF4D339F57A0349888E6B77CD47DB53EF3

Validator #2 signature

3DDF8C98F062017B924B079302DDB8986BEB8F0C4D55A84376D14B72846AAC12CAFF93E197DF4B4610814BAD6FDD5F3E8B99B0AE87CDFCD5B903E627073B5806